<p><small><a title="libraryman" href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/43017881@N00/110679756/" target="_blank"></a></small>As promised in <a href="http://andydolph.com/2010/07/27/projecting-holsts-planets/" target="_blank">my post on Tuesday</a>, today I&#8217;m going to give you a look behind the scenes at the technology that I used to create the projections for The Planets.</p>
<p>This basically breaks down into two sections, creating the media to be projected, and actually running the show.</p>
<h3>Creating The Media</h3>
<p>On Tuesday I mentioned the DigitalSky 2 software which I used to create the 3-D space visualization sequences. The system is extremely sophisticated, and in fact has its own scripting language. By writing scripts I&#8217;m able to “fly” the camera through the 3-D model of the universe. It can also manipulate what objects are visible, and increasing or decreasing their size. In order to create the effect that I was looking for, I often had to increase the size of the planets and moons in view. This is because the distances in space are so gigantic, compared to the size of even the largest planets and moons.</p>
<p>The other major elements in the piece are mostly NASA images. There is a tremendous amount of maturity are available here, which was a great blessing, though as you can imagine, it could complicate the process of selecting material. In general I was looking for a combination of the most spectacular, beautiful and highest resolution images available. Fortunately, many images were available at far above HD resolution. The higher the resolution of the image, the more choices I have in how to use it. With the largest images, I&#8217;m able to show a small portion of the image, and then slowly move across it. This is the so-called “Ken Burns effect.” This effect allows me to take a static image, and give it motion.</p>
<h3>Projecting The Show</h3>
<p>When I set out to do projections for any piece were I&#8217;m collaborating as a part of a live performance, one of my primary goals is to not do anything to get in the way of the performers. One of the things that this means, is that I don&#8217;t want to create projections as a movie. It would&#8217;ve been very easy to create the projections and burn them onto DVD, and then just hit play at the beginning of each movement. The problem with that, is that then the conductor would have to follow the timing of the projections in order to stay synchronized. To my mind, that&#8217;s an unacceptable compromise to ask for in most cases.</p>
<p>My answer is a software package called  QLab. This amazing Macintosh software allows me to create each “visual event” of the show as a separate cue. By doing that, I&#8217;m able to essentially “edit” the projections in real time, during the performance. I read the score as the orchestra performs, and trigger each cue at the appropriate moment in music. This allows the conductor the flexibility to adjust the tempo as it feels right, and I&#8217;m still able to keep everything in perfect synchronization.</p>

<blockquote><p><span style="font-family: Arial;">Creating imagery for &#8220;The Planets&#8221; is a daunting task for a projection designer. Holst&#8217;s amazing music was written about the <em>astrological </em>planets, that is to say, the significance that the planets have in classical astrology. In Holst&#8217;s time, the beauty of the <em>astronomical </em>planets<br />
(the actual objects in space) was just beginning to be discovered through powerful telescopes, and was not widely known.</span></p>
<p>Today, we are fortunate to have an amazing and almost endless catalogue of images of the universe. Images, from ground-based telescopes  and spacecraft such as <a href="http://hubblesite.org/" target="_blank">Hubble</a> and the <a href="http://marsrover.nasa.gov/home/" target="_blank">Mars Rovers</a> provide an incredible wealth of scientific knowledge and also of visual texture and beauty. It is in this second capacity, as artistic images, that I draw on them for this piece. I also draw heavily on the 3-D space visualizations which it is possible to create using modern computers and the <a href="http://www.skyskan.com/products/ds" target="_blank">amazing DigitalSky 2 software</a>. This software was created here in New Hampshire by <a href="http://www.skyskan.com" target="_blank">Sky-Skan</a>, and is used in<br />
planetariums all over the world.</p>
<p>Each movement begins with imagery of the planet that it is named for, from there we go wherever the music and the visual rhythm of the<br />
imagery lead. In some movements we explore the planet and its moons, in others we fly to the very edge of the visible universe. I&#8217;ve made a choice not to be bound by the science of what these objects are, but simply to allow the music to lead my eye wherever in the universe it is drawn. So I invite you to approach experiencing this<br />
piece as I do, as a feast for the ears and the eyes, and let your heart take flight.</p></blockquote>

<div style="font-size: 9px; margin-top: 2px;"><span style="font-size: 13px;">When I first looked at the space (the Church&#8217;s sanctuary,) my reaction was that the whole space &#8211; walls and ceiling, were white.  This meant they were possible projection surfaces.  After some testing the overall scale of what was possible became clear to me.  Add to that lots of listening to the piece, and the choir&#8217;s concept to juxtapose religious and military imagery and a design began to take shape.</span></div>

<p>Today, particularly in this economy, it seems to be very popular among the &#8220;art&#8221; crowd to moan about the financial problems of orchestras, opera, and particularly more avant-garde forms of art and performance. To these folks, losing these institutions is a great tragedy, and I agree with them, but maybe not for the same reason.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.flickr.com/photos/sutherlandviolin/2179618117/"><img class="alignnone" title="Cello Inlay" src="http://farm3.static.flickr.com/2359/2179618117_a59eb0684e_d.jpg" alt="Closeup of a Cello" width="309" height="500" /></a></p>
<p>This was brought into focus for me by <a href="http://thetinysoprano.com" target="_blank">Nathalie Christie, &#8220;The Tiny Soprano,&#8221;</a> in her post<a href="http://thetinysoprano.com/2010/can-art-afford-to-ignore-an-audience/" target="_blank"> Can Art Afford To Ignore An Audience</a>.</p>
<p>I think it&#8217;s really an important question, particularly for those of us who are artists and performers, to consider what is it that makes a piece of art or performance &#8220;good&#8221; or &#8220;important&#8221;? Is it the opinion of a small group of experts: other artists, reviewers, etc.? Is it only the opinion of the creator of the piece that actually matters? Is it a matter of the audiences opinion? Or is it even something to be discussed? Something left to be determined by the divine (if the artist believes in such a thing)?</p>
<p>I have a very strong opinion about this, and it&#8217;s one that&#8217;s not currently popular in many circles. I believe that the quality and the importance of a given work can only be determined by the audience who is experiencing that work. Yes, I really do think it&#8217;s up to the audience. Now, does that mean that we should all program to the lowest common denominator, of course not. We, as the creators get to define who we are creating for. However, if we&#8217;re creating a piece that is difficult to grok, we need to be prepared when people who don&#8217;t like difficult work don&#8217;t like it. That&#8217;s okay.</p>
<p>But there&#8217;s more to it, if we&#8217;re not happy with the size of our current audience (symphony orchestras and opera companies, are you listening?) It&#8217;s up to us to reach out in some way. I see two basic ways of doing this, either find stuff to perform which more people will like, or find more people who like the stuff we perform. I want to talk about both of these.</p>
<p>Finding stuff to perform which more people will like, is often a very unpopular thing to do. It&#8217;s seen as programming to the lowest common denominator, and somehow that&#8217;s bad. I think it can be bad if it&#8217;s the only thing that we&#8217;re doing. On the other hand, it can be a way of extending a hand and welcome to people who might not otherwise come. It also generates needed funds from people purchasing tickets. So, it can be one important part of building a larger audience.</p>
<p>Finding more people who like the stuff we do can also be hard, often many of them are already coming, and it takes a lot of work to find a few more.</p>
<p>I actually think, the most important thing to do is a third thing. Help people who don&#8217;t know that they love our stuff, even the difficult, not so accessible stuff, to discover that they can love it. Let me tell you a story:</p>
<p>When I was in college, I joined a coed professional performing arts fraternity called <a href="http://www.kappagammapsi.com/">Kappa Gamma Psi</a>. One of the things about this group which was really amazing is the variety of backgrounds, and performance styles which members came from. This is a great thing for me to be exposed to, and that was illustrated by one particular experience that I want to share with you. Early in my association with the group, it might even have been while I was pledging, although I don&#8217;t remember, my big sister Ruth called me one night and asked me to come down to one of the practice rooms in the music school. She was working on a piece for her recital, and wanted to play it for somebody.</p>
<p>I went, and sat in this tiny practice room, maybe 3 feet from her cello as she played a <a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=StEdpzozJR0" target="_blank">suite for solo cello by George Crumb</a>. <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/George_Crumb" target="_blank">Crumb is a modern composer</a>, who writes some very strange stuff, which was not at all my taste at the time. As I listened, I found the piece very, very strange, but I also found it captivating and powerful. A number of things happened that night, one of them was that I fell in love with the cello, and another one was that my mind was opened to a new kind of music.</p>
<p>As I was putting my thoughts together for this post, I searched YouTube for a performance of this piece, and when<a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=StEdpzozJR0" target="_blank"> I found it</a> I was surprised that it didn&#8217;t seem as strange as I remembered. I find that fascinating, but I have been stretched in what I listen to by experiences like this.</p>
<p>So what was it that allowed me to expand my definition of &#8220;interesting and good&#8221; music? Well, part of it is an invitation, if I hadn&#8217;t been invited to hear it I would&#8217;ve never had the opportunity to like it. But there&#8217;s more to it than that, it&#8217;s also being able to experience it at full power, at close range. That&#8217;s a different experience than listening from the back of a concert hall. And there&#8217;s also learning about it, discussing it with people who know, so that I can listen in a way that it feels less foreign.</p>
<p>So I think that there is some important lessons here about how to build an audience:</p>
<ol>
<li>You have to invite them in</li>
<li>Create opportunities to have optimal, full power experiences of the material</li>
<li>Give audience members an opportunity to learn more about what they are going to hear or have just heard</li>
</ol>
<p>I think that Benjamin Zander, in his work with the Boston Philharmonic has demonstrated the power of this. He gives brilliant pre-concert lectures about the music that is about to be performed, typically 75% of the concert audience comes to the lecture, and they sell out virtually every concert that they give. I think this is a really good model.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s also helpful to mix the familiar and the unfamiliar, this was <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Arthur_Fiedler" target="_blank">Arthur Fiedler</a>&#8216;s great innovation as the conductor of the <a href="http://www.bso.org/bso/index.jsp?id=bcat5220105" target="_blank">Boston Pops Orchestra</a>. He would create a program in three parts, the first part was selections of the recently popular favorites and light classics that the orchestra was known for. Then, having made the audience comfortable, he would present a &#8220;heavier or more difficult&#8221; major piece, then in the third segment of the program he would play timeless, favorite music. It gave people in his audiences a gentle introduction to stretching their palette. I think this is also a really good model.</p>

<p>Zoe takes an extremely unusual approach to the cello, or rather to what can be done with the sounds that the cello makes. She creates her music by playing segments, and using electronics to record them and loop them so they play over and over again. By doing this, she creates amazing layers of sound, and creates an entire orchestra from her cello alone.</p>

<p>With all the talk about the &#8220;blue moon&#8221; on New Year&#8217;s Eve I thought it would be fun to talk about the &#8220;other&#8221; Blue Moon, that is to say the song written by Richard Rodgers and Lorenz Hart.</p>

<p>The thing is, that this song actually has a rather long and complex history. In the early 1930s Richard Rodgers and Lorenz Hart were under contract to the MGM Studios to write songs for their movie musicals. The music which would eventually become Blue Moan was originally written (with completely different lyrics) to be sung by Jean Harlow in the film Hollywood Party. The song at that time was called Prayer. It&#8217;s not clear how the song would have fit into the film, and it was never recorded in this version.</p>
<p>The music (but still not the familiar lyric,) was first heard in the 1934 film Manhattan Melodrama. As you watch and listen to this scene, you&#8217;ll recognize the familiar melody sung by Shirley Ross.<br />
<object classid="clsid:d27cdb6e-ae6d-11cf-96b8-444553540000" width="480" height="295" codebase="http://download.macromedia.com/pub/shockwave/cabs/flash/swflash.cab#version=6,0,40,0"><param name="allowFullScreen" value="true" /><param name="allowscriptaccess" value="always" /><param name="src" value="http://www.youtube.com/v/j3t0cBC6g5U&amp;hl=en_US&amp;fs=1&amp;rel=0" /><param name="allowfullscreen" value="true" /><embed type="application/x-shockwave-flash" width="480" height="295" src="http://www.youtube.com/v/j3t0cBC6g5U&amp;hl=en_US&amp;fs=1&amp;rel=0" allowscriptaccess="always" allowfullscreen="true"></embed></object></p>
<p>As a part of the film release, sheet music for this song was published, but it was certainly not a hit. Jack Robbins, the head of MGM&#8217;s publishing company, like the melody and thought it was worthy of a commercial release. However, he felt that it required a more commercial lyric. Lorenz Hart was not happy about providing this, but he did and the result is the classic song that we know today. Of all the music that Rodgers and Hart wrote, much of which has become known in the American songbook as jazz standards, Blue Moon was the only one that was a major commercial hit at its time of release. Though I haven&#8217;t been able to find confirmation of this tonight, some years ago I was told by a friend of mine who has studied Rodgers and Hart in depth that Lorenz Hart absolutely hated this song even though was the only one that they really made money with.</p>
<p>By the way, there were two other unpublished versions of this song, with different titles and entirely different lyrics that I haven&#8217;t even talked about here.</p>
